Saint George and the Dragon
The legend of Saint George and the Dragon is a timeless tale that embodies values of bravery, kindness, and protection. Saint George stands as a symbol of these virtues.
In the story, a fearsome dragon once terrorized a village, demanding tribute and even the sacrifice of a human once a year. When a princess was chosen as the next offering, the village turned to Saint George for help. With courage and compassion, he rescued the princess and defeated the dragon, liberating the people from fear. The king was so grateful that he offered him treasures as a reward for saving his daughter's life, but George refused it and instead he gave these to the poor.
This legend of Saint George and the Dragon has transcended cultures and traditions. Saint George's widespread patronage, from protecting the sick and hospitals to promoting peace and safeguarding against threats of war, showcases his multifaceted role as a guardian and symbol of compassion. His influence extends across cities, countries, and regions in different continents, emphasizing his universal appeal as a symbol of hope, bravery, and benevolence.
